The Madwoman in the Attic

- The Woman Writer and the Nineteenth-Century Literary Imagination

About The Madwoman in the Attic

The influential analysis of Victorian women writers, with substantial new introduction from Lisa Appignanesi. Joyce Carol Oates called "The Madwoman In The Attic" 'one of the most important works of literary criticism of the 20th century'.
